This full-featured DJ app puts users in complete control of the party with integrated support for Spotify and iTunes, enabling users to spin the latest hits anywhere. All you need to do is hook up your device to a sound system and djay 2 will enable you to perform live, create and record mixes or simply sit back and the let the app do the work for you.

https://youtu.be/qGXsp4Lhbns

djay 2 brings life to the party with a number of included audio effects with additional in-app purchases adding more custom mixing options. Not only is the feature list long, this app has all the connectivity and interface abilities that professionals would hope for. Bluetooth and AirPlay remove the need for a wired setup while popular MIDI controllers from Pioneer, Philips and many more are supported. Algoriddim has partnered with other companies to create hardware specifically designed for the djay 2 app that will help get you started.

djay transforms your iPad into a full–featured DJ system. Seamlessly integrated with both your iTunes music library and Spotify, djay gives you direct access to all your favorite songs and playlists. You can perform live, record mixes on–the–go, or enable Automix mode to let djay create a seamless mix for you automatically. Whether you are a professional DJ or a beginner who just loves to play with music, djay offers you the most intuitive yet powerful DJ experience on an iPad.

FEATURE HIGHLIGHTS

• iTunes music library integration
• Spotify integration (requires Spotify Premium and internet connection, FREE 7 day trial is available for djay 2 users)
• Automix
• Audio FX: Flanger, Phaser, Echo, Gate, Bit Crusher
• FX Expansion Packs powered by Sugar Bytes (over 30 additional audio effects available via In-App Purchase)
• Mixer, Tempo, Pitch-Bend, Filter and EQ controls
• Looping & Cue Points
• Colored HD Waveforms™
• Live Recording (iTunes only)
• Sampler with included sound packs by Snoop Dogg, DJ QBert, Milk & Sugar, and more
• Single Deck Mode
• Pre-Cueing with headphones (using Griffin DJ Cable or multi-channel audio interface)
• Advanced time-stretching (Key Lock)
• Key Detection and Matching (requires iPad Air or iPad mini with Retina display, or better)
• Automatic beat detection
• Auto-Gain
• iCloud integration to sync metadata
• iTunes Store integration
• Support for Inter-App Audio and Audiobus (iTunes only)
• Support for all major audio formats (no support for DRM protected songs)
• Support for AirPlay and Bluetooth devices
• Support for DJ MIDI Controllers: Pioneer DDJ-WeGO, DDJ-WeGO2, DDJ-WeGO3, DDJ-ERGO, Vestax Spin 2, Numark iDJ Pro, Mixdeck Quad, iDJ Live, iDJ Live II, ION iDJ 2 Go, Reloop Beatpad, Casio XW-J1, Philips M1X-DJ
